Gulfstream: My Pal Chrisy goes from last to first in Paseana

My Pal Chrisy surpassed the $500,000 mark in career earnings Saturday at Gulfstream Park, when she closed from last to win the $113,000 Paseana by 6 3/4 lengths. Isabelle’s Thunder rallied for second in the six-furlong race for fillies and mares, while it was another head back in third to pacesetter Capitalism At Risk.

My Pal Chrisy ($3.20) was cutting back from a mile for the Paseana and trailed the field early as Capitalism At Risk put up fractions of 22.30 seconds for the opening quarter and 45.53 for the half-mile. My Pal Chrisy advanced on the final turn, and when clear at the top of the stretch quickly picked off rivals and went on to cover the distance on a track rated fast in 1:11.03.

J.J. Gonzales was aboard the winner, who was the 3-5 favorite.

My Pal Chrisy was making her first start for Miller Racing and trainer Marty Wolfson. She earned $75,000 for the win, her ninth from 39 starts. Her earnings now stand at $546,168. My Pal Chrisy, a daughter of the Valid Expectations stallion Alex’s Pal, was bred in Florida by Shade Tree Thoroughbreds. She was winning the fourth stakes race of her career in the Paseana, and earlier this year was third in the Grade 1 Princess Rooney at Calder.
